Package: kernel Version: 2.6.12-5 Severity: important
Hi, I was installing a package with dpkg when the kernel had a GPF. dpkg was then stuck and I had to reboot the system. This is with the Debian provided linux-image: $ uname -a Linux jophur 2.6.12-1-amd64-k8 #1 Thu Aug 18 03:05:27 CEST 2005 x86_64 GNU/Linux Aug 22 20:27:45 localhost kernel: general protection fault: 0000 [1] Aug 22 20:27:45 localhost kernel: CPU 0 Aug 22 20:27:45 localhost kernel: Modules linked in: nls_cp437 isofs udf lp binfmt_misc thermal fan button ac battery ip_tables af_packet tsdev parp ort_pc parport floppy pcspkr psmouse ehci_hcd evdev usbhid uhci_hcd bt878 snd_bt87x eth1394 tuner tvaudio msp3400 bttv video_buf firmware_class i2c_ algo_bit v4l2_common btcx_risc tveeprom videodev snd_ice1724 snd_ice17xx_ak4xxx snd_ac97_codec snd_ak4114 snd_pcm_oss snd_mixer_oss snd_pcm snd_time r snd_page_alloc snd_ak4xxx_adda snd_mpu401_uart snd_rawmidi snd_seq_device snd soundcore ohci1394 shpchp pci_hotplug dm_mod sbp2 ieee1394 ide_gener ic ide_disk ide_cd rtc via82cxxx ide_core w83627hf i2c_sensor i2c_isa i2c_core cpufreq_userspace powernow_k8 freq_table processor md5 ipv6 sk98lin e xt3 jbd mbcache sr_mod cdrom sd_mod sata_via sata_promise libata scsi_mod unix fbcon tileblit font bitblit vesafb cfbcopyarea cfbimgblt cfbfillrect softcursor raid1 md Aug 22 20:27:45 localhost kernel: Pid: 145, comm: kswapd0 Not tainted 2.6.12-1-amd64-k8 Aug 22 20:27:45 localhost kernel: RIP: 0010:[iput+24/144] <ffffffff80189ac8>{iput+24} Aug 22 20:27:45 localhost kernel: RSP: 0018:ffff81003faa1dc8 EFLAGS: 00010283 Aug 22 20:27:45 localhost kernel: RAX: 26a7d00014000010 RBX: ffff81002244c100 RCX: ffff81002244c130 Aug 22 20:27:45 localhost kernel: RDX: ffff81002244c130 RSI: ffff81002244c100 RDI: ffff81002244c100 Aug 22 20:27:45 localhost kernel: RBP: ffff81003b59b560 R08: 00000000fffffffa R09: ffff81003faa1ac0 Aug 22 20:27:45 localhost kernel: R10: 0000000000000002 R11: ffffffff8018a870 R12: 0000000000000056 Aug 22 20:27:45 localhost kernel: R13: 0000000000000080 R14: 0000000000000080 R15: 00000000000368ae Aug 22 20:27:45 localhost kernel: FS: 00002aaaaabddad0(0000) GS:ffffffff80417b00(0000) knlGS:00000000555a7fc0 Aug 22 20:27:45 localhost kernel: CS: 0010 DS: 0018 ES: 0018 CR0: 000000008005003b Aug 22 20:27:45 localhost kernel: CR2: 000000000059b000 CR3: 0000000011c20000 CR4: 00000000000006e0 Aug 22 20:27:45 localhost kernel: Process kswapd0 (pid: 145, threadinfo ffff81003faa0000, task ffff81003fa5c760) Aug 22 20:27:45 localhost kernel: Stack: ffff810022449a70 ffffffff8018877b ffff81003faa1dd8 000000000000008d Aug 22 20:27:45 localhost kernel: ffff81003ffa9480 00000000000000d0 00000000000368af ffffffff801887c7 Aug 22 20:27:45 localhost kernel: 0000000000000202 ffffffff8015c9c1 Aug 22 20:27:45 localhost kernel: Call Trace:<ffffffff8018877b>{prune_dcache+331} <ffffffff801887c7>{shrink_dcache_memory+23} Aug 22 20:27:45 localhost kernel: <ffffffff8015c9c1>{shrink_slab+193} <ffffffff8015dc6f>{balance_pgdat+623} Aug 22 20:27:45 localhost kernel: <ffffffff8015def7>{kswapd+295} <ffffffff80144dc0>{autoremove_wake_function+0} Aug 22 20:27:45 localhost kernel: <ffffffff8010f0fb>{child_rip+8} <ffffffff8015ddd0>{kswapd+0} Aug 22 20:27:45 localhost kernel: <ffffffff8010f0f3>{child_rip+0} Aug 22 20:27:45 localhost kernel: Aug 22 20:27:45 localhost kernel: Code: 48 8b 40 40 75 12 0f 0b ba 0d 2e 80 ff ff ff ff 46 04 66 66 Aug 22 20:27:45 localhost kernel: RIP <ffffffff80189ac8>{iput+24} RSP <ffff81003faa1dc8> and a few seconds later: Aug 22 20:28:50 localhost kernel: <0>general protection fault: 0000 [2] Aug 22 20:28:50 localhost kernel: CPU 0 Aug 22 20:28:50 localhost kernel: Modules linked in: nls_cp437 isofs udf lp binfmt_misc thermal fan button ac battery ip_tables af_packet tsdev parp ort_pc parport floppy pcspkr psmouse ehci_hcd evdev usbhid uhci_hcd bt878 snd_bt87x eth1394 tuner tvaudio msp3400 bttv video_buf firmware_class i2c_ algo_bit v4l2_common btcx_risc tveeprom videodev snd_ice1724 snd_ice17xx_ak4xxx snd_ac97_codec snd_ak4114 snd_pcm_oss snd_mixer_oss snd_pcm snd_time r snd_page_alloc snd_ak4xxx_adda snd_mpu401_uart snd_rawmidi snd_seq_device snd soundcore ohci1394 shpchp pci_hotplug dm_mod sbp2 ieee1394 ide_gener ic ide_disk ide_cd rtc via82cxxx ide_core w83627hf i2c_sensor i2c_isa i2c_core cpufreq_userspace powernow_k8 freq_table processor md5 ipv6 sk98lin e xt3 jbd mbcache sr_mod cdrom sd_mod sata_via sata_promise libata scsi_mod unix fbcon tileblit font bitblit vesafb cfbcopyarea cfbimgblt cfbfillrect softcursor raid1 md Aug 22 20:28:50 localhost kernel: Pid: 22956, comm: dpkg-query Not tainted 2.6.12-1-amd64-k8 Aug 22 20:28:50 localhost kernel: RIP: 0010:[find_inode_fast+60/96] <ffffffff80189e4c>{find_inode_fast+60} Aug 22 20:28:50 localhost kernel: RSP: 0018:ffff810023c51c68 EFLAGS: 00010202 Aug 22 20:28:50 localhost kernel: RAX: 26a9b00014000010 RBX: 0000000001aed2b2 RCX: 0000000000000011 Aug 22 20:28:50 localhost kernel: RDX: 26a9b00014000010 RSI: ffff81000208e7a8 RDI: ffff81003f27d800 Aug 22 20:28:50 localhost kernel: RBP: ffff81003f27d800 R08: 0000000000090758 R09: ffff81000a8ee000 Aug 22 20:28:50 localhost kernel: R10: ffff81000a8ee758 R11: 000000000000001c R12: ffff81000208e7a8 Aug 22 20:28:50 localhost kernel: R13: ffff81000208e7a8 R14: ffff81003d4cab20 R15: ffff81003b59b560 Aug 22 20:28:50 localhost kernel: FS: 00002aaaaabdc3b0(0000) GS:ffffffff80417b00(0000) knlGS:00000000555a7fc0 Aug 22 20:28:50 localhost kernel: CS: 0010 DS: 0000 ES: 0000 CR0: 000000008005003b Aug 22 20:28:50 localhost kernel: CR2: 0000000002082008 CR3: 000000001c44b000 CR4: 00000000000006e0 Aug 22 20:28:50 localhost kernel: Process dpkg-query (pid: 22956, threadinfo ffff810023c50000, task ffff81002171d1d0) Aug 22 20:28:50 localhost kernel: Stack: 0000000001aed2b2 0000000001aed2b2 ffff81003f27d800 ffffffff8018ac79 Aug 22 20:28:50 localhost kernel: 0000000001aed2b2 ffff810025dd1200 ffff81003f27d800 ffff810023c51d48 Aug 22 20:28:50 localhost kernel: ffff81003d4cab20 ffffffff880b1184 Aug 22 20:28:50 localhost kernel: Call Trace:<ffffffff8018ac79>{iget_locked+105} <ffffffff880b1184>{:ext3:ext3_lookup+100} Aug 22 20:28:50 localhost kernel: <ffffffff8017ee74>{do_lookup+244} <ffffffff8017f7fb>{__link_path_walk+2203} Aug 22 20:28:50 localhost kernel: <ffffffff8017fd77>{link_path_walk+135} <ffffffff8016fd3a>{get_unused_fd+90} Aug 22 20:28:50 localhost kernel: <ffffffff801802ec>{path_lookup+380} <ffffffff8018169c>{open_namei+172} Aug 22 20:28:50 localhost kernel: <ffffffff80170a2d>{filp_open+45} <ffffffff8016fd3a>{get_unused_fd+90} Aug 22 20:28:50 localhost kernel: <ffffffff80170adc>{sys_open+76} <ffffffff8010e67e>{system_call+126} Aug 22 20:28:50 localhost kernel: Aug 22 20:28:50 localhost kernel: Aug 22 20:28:50 localhost kernel: Code: 48 8b 10 0f 18 0a 48 39 58 40 74 d0 eb ea 66 66 90 66 66 90 Aug 22 20:28:50 localhost kernel: RIP <ffffffff80189e4c>{find_inode_fast+60} RSP <ffff810023c51c68> Since such errors are often hardware related here is some info that lead me to trust the reliability of this hardware: - RAM DIMMs are high quality Corsair 3200XL DIMMs - I ran memtest for several hours without any problem - the system is cooled by 3 12cm fans - the CPU is very cool according to lm-sensors: CPU Temp: +34.0°C (high = +80°C, hyst = +75°C) sensor = thermistor - this system had high uptimes with previous kernels and no crash ever happened: $ uprecords # Uptime | System Boot up ----------------------------+------------------------------------------------- 1 97 days, 22:36:06 | Linux 2.6.11-9-amd64-k8 Wed Mar 30 22:54:47 2005 2 42 days, 13:07:19 | Linux 2.6.11-9-amd64-k8 Thu Jul 7 08:20:00 2005 3 12 days, 11:19:54 | Linux 2.6.10-9-amd64-k8 Sun Feb 20 23:49:49 2005 4 12 days, 10:17:29 | Linux 2.6.10-9-amd64-k8 Fri Mar 18 09:17:29 2005 5 12 days, 06:27:00 | Linux 2.6.10-9-amd64-k8 Sun Mar 6 02:12:50 2005 6 4 days, 21:11:58 | Linux 2.6.9-9-amd64-k8 Thu Feb 10 03:14:55 2005 7 3 days, 15:18:26 | Linux 2.6.10-9-amd64-k8 Thu Feb 17 08:28:43 2005 8 3 days, 11:52:17 | Linux 2.6.12-1-amd64-k8 Thu Aug 18 22:01:43 2005 9 1 day , 15:50:54 | Linux 2.6.9-9-amd64-k8 Tue Feb 8 10:16:39 2005 10 1 day , 09:02:51 | Linux 2.6.10-9-amd64-k8 Tue Feb 15 21:28:41 2005 -- System Information: Debian Release: testing/unstable APT prefers unstable APT policy: (100, 'unstable'), (98, 'breezy') Architecture: amd64 (x86_64) Shell: /bin/sh linked to /bin/bash Kernel: Linux 2.6.12-1-amd64-k8 Locale: [EMAIL PROTECTED], [EMAIL PROTECTED] (charmap=ISO-8859-15) Versions of packages linux-image-2.6.12-1-amd64-k8 depends on: ii coreutils [fileutils] 5.2.1-2 The GNU core utilities ii e2fsprogs 1.38-1.1 ext2 file system utilities and lib ii initrd-tools 0.1.82 tools to create initrd image for p ii module-init-tools 3.2-pre8-1 tools for managing Linux kernel mo linux-image-2.6.12-1-amd64-k8 recommends no packages. -- no debconf information